UFC heavyweight Tai Tuivasa can’t fathom how divisional rival Carlos Felipe tested positive for banned substances. Last month, it was announced that Carlos Felipe tested positive for the anabolic agent Boldenone and its metabolites. The news broke after Felipe fell to a unanimous decision defeat at the hands of Andrei Arlovski, with the veteran continuing to enjoy a late-career resurgence.

Derek Brunson has put a firm end limit on the rest of his career. The longtime UFC veteran has stated he’s going to call it quits after two more fights. Derek Brunson joined the UFC in 2012 and has been one of the top fighters at 185-pounds ever since. Along the way, he’s scored wins over names such as Uriah Hall, Lyoto Machida, and Darren Till.

The UFC has officially undergone a roster purge. The promotion parted ways with another nine fighters today. The Twitter account “UFCRosterWatch” reported that nine fighters were officially removed from the UFC website, and removed from the UFC fan rankings. Whenever that happens, that generally means that the athletes were released from the promotion or did not have their contracts renewed.

Roxanne Modafferi will be ending her MMA career on Saturday night at UFC 271 against Casey O’Neill. Including her fights on The Ultimate Fighter, this will be Modafferi’s 50th career fight which is a milestone she wanted to reach. Modafferi has been a pro since 2003 and has fought the who’s who of women’s MMA while competing in countless organizations. However, she says the time is right for her to retire.

UFC featherweight champion Alex Volkanovski has called out Max Holloway and accused him of never being injured, as was reported. Just a few weeks ago it was announced that Alex Volkanovski and Max Holloway would finally settle the score in a trilogy fight at UFC 273. However, a couple of days later, Holloway was forced to withdraw from the contest due to injury.

UFC light heavyweight Anthony Smith has revealed front kicks from Jon Jones gave him a dead spot at UFC 235. Back in March 2019, Anthony Smith put up a valiant effort but ultimately fell short in his attempt to capture the 205-pound title from Jon Jones. “Lionheart” just wasn’t able to get into any kind of rhythm, although he did earn praise from fans and pundits for not opting to win the belt via disqualification following an illegal shot from the champion.
